Is Nighthawk R7000 still a good router?
The R7000 is not the fastest 802.11ac router we’ve tested, but its throughput at the 5GHz band is among top speeds we’ve seen. Also, the router’s ability to sustain good throughput at further distance is among the best we’ve tested. The decent range coverage is courtesy of a feature called Beamforming +.

What is the difference between Netgear R7000 and R7000P?
There are two major differences between the R7000 vs. R7000P. The R7000P looks similar to R7000, but it has an updated motherboard design and supports faster speeds and a few more standards. R7000 has 256 QAM Support and R7000P has 1024 QAM Support.
How long does Netgear Nighthawk last?
As a rule of thumb, a Netgear representative told us, consumers should consider replacing their router after three years, and representatives from Google and Linksys said a three-to-five-year window was appropriate. Amazon, which owns the popular Eero brand of routers, put the range at three to four years.
